About the Tui Sales & Excursion Rep role

A career as a Sales & Excursion Representative offers a dynamic blend of sales, customer service, and cultural ambassadorship within the travel and tourism industry. Professionals in this role are the primary bridge between holidaymakers and the authentic experiences of their destination. Their core mission is to transform a standard vacation into an unforgettable journey by unlocking the hidden gems and must-see attractions of the local area. These jobs require a unique combination of enthusiasm, local knowledge, and persuasive communication skills.

The typical day for a Sales & Excursion Rep is far from routine. Responsibilities generally begin with becoming a true local expert, immersing oneself in the region’s culture, history, natural wonders, and sustainable tourism initiatives. This deep knowledge is then used to proactively engage with guests, listening to their interests and recommending tailored excursions, tours, and experiences that align with their preferences. A significant portion of the role involves direct sales, where reps confidently present and book these paid activities, often using digital platforms and mobile apps to facilitate a seamless booking process. Beyond the desk, representatives frequently accompany groups on excursions, providing engaging live commentary, logistical support, and ensuring a safe, enjoyable, and informative outing for everyone. They also serve as the go-to problem solver, handling guest queries, offering destination advice, and troubleshooting any issues that arise during the holiday.

To succeed in these dynamic jobs, a specific skill set is essential. A natural ability to connect with people from diverse backgrounds is paramount; being a true "people person" who radiates positivity and patience is a must. Strong sales acumen is equally important, as the role is performance-driven, with success measured by sales achievements and positive guest feedback. Excellent communication and storytelling skills are vital for captivating an audience during excursions and for clearly explaining tour options. Language proficiency is a typical requirement, often needing to be fluent in a key European language (like Polish or Czech) alongside English. Practical prerequisites frequently include holding a valid driving license and possessing an EU passport, as many positions are seasonal and require relocation to popular holiday destinations. Adaptability, digital literacy, and a genuine passion for travel and sustainability round out the profile of a top-tier candidate. For those who thrive on variety, human interaction, and the thrill of helping others create lasting memories, Sales & Excursion Rep jobs offer a rewarding and vibrant career path.
